Planning for a new fencing includes greater than just the in advance product and setup costs. Lots of property owners forget hidden costs that can emerge during the process, resulting in unanticipated budget overruns. To stay clear of surprises, it's vital to make up these possible expenses when budgeting for your secure fencing job.

  1. Permits and Zoning Conformity. Regional federal governments typically call for authorizations for fence projects. Allow fees vary depending upon the size, material, and elevation of the fence. Furthermore, homeowners in communities governed by Property owners' Associations (HOAs) may require to meet certain standards, which could include in the expense if modifications are needed.


Expense range: $50--$ 500 for permits, depending upon location and job scope. 2. Land Preparation and Excavation. The problem of your property can significantly impact the total expense. Before installment, the area may require to be free from vegetation, rocks, or particles. If the surface is uneven or sloped, grading or leveling may be called for, adding both time and cost.

Price variety: $500--$ 2,000 depending on the complexity of the land. 3. Old Fencing Removal. , if you're changing an existing removal, disposal and fence costs are fencing overlooked.. Specialists usually bill added for taking down old fence, carrying away particles, and taking care of it sensibly.

Cost array: $3--$ 10 per straight foot for removal and disposal. 4. Utility Line Adjustments. Setting up fencing blog posts typically requires excavating, which can be made complex by below ground utility lines such as gas, water, or electricity. Speaking to local energy firms to mark these lines is vital, but unforeseen adjustments or repairs might contribute to the expense.

Price variety: $100--$ 500 for repair services or adjustments. 5. Extra Functions and Customizations. Unique features like entrances, ornamental panels, or added safety and security measures can enhance the total expense. Automated gateways, as an example, include electrical job and customized equipment. These attributes improve performance and appearances however call for a larger spending plan.

Price array: $100--$ 1,000+ per gate or function, depending upon complexity. 6. Product Delivery Costs. Some service providers consist of product shipment in their quote, however others may bill separately. This cost relies on the range from the distributor to your building and the volume of products required.

Expense range: $50--$ 300 for shipment. 7. Soil Conditions and Post Installation Challenges. Hard, rocky, or clay soil can make excavating message holes extra labor-intensive, requiring customized tools or extra time. In some instances, contractors may charge added for these troubles.

Cost variety: $100--$ 500 depending upon soil conditions. 8. Upkeep Prices. While not a direct installment expense, it's important to take into consideration the lasting upkeep of your selected material. :

Timber fences need discoloration or securing every couple of years to avoid rot.

Steel fences might need rust-proofing.

Plastic and composite fencings are low-maintenance but might incur replacement expenses for harmed panels.

Annual price variety: $50--$ 200 depending on material.



  1. Weather-Related Delays. Weather conditions can delay installment, resulting in additional expenses if professionals need to reschedule or make use of special techniques to work in tough conditions like rain or snow.


Price array: Variable, depending upon delays. 10. Hidden Property Line Disputes. If disagreements emerge with next-door neighbors, mounting a fencing on or near a property line can lead to unexpected legal prices. A home survey could be necessary to stay clear of advancement issues.
